aboutsumma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
authorGiacomo Pozzoni <giacomopoz@gmail.com>2023-09-23 20:25:25 +0200
committerGitHub <noreply@github.com>2023-09-23 20:25:25 +0200
commitfe2da02cc65a4c549bfea5709d7655c367dca1e9 (patch)
tree17c90caf9f98470f2cddbe98d4f0531fdd277f16 /src
parentf746c7f7ff639787c37e1b5c2b63a66a560dc06d (diff)
Core/Battlegrounds: Fix group loot (#29300)
Diffstat (limited to 'src')
-rw-r--r--src/server/game/Battlegrounds/Battleground.cpp2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/server/game/Battlegrounds/Battleground.cpp b/src/server/game/Battlegrounds/Battleground.cpp
index 9965641bc9e..a06c87d2eeb 100644
--- a/src/server/game/Battlegrounds/Battleground.cpp
+++ b/src/server/game/Battlegrounds/Battleground.cpp
@@ -27,6 +27,7 @@
#include "GameTime.h"
#include "GridNotifiersImpl.h"
#include "Group.h"
+#include "GroupMgr.h"
#include "MiscPackets.h"
#include "Object.h"
#include "ObjectAccessor.h"
@@ -1042,6 +1043,7 @@ void Battleground::AddOrSetPlayerToCorrectBgGroup(Player* player, uint32 team)
group = new Group;
SetBgRaid(team, group);
group->Create(player);
+ sGroupMgr->AddGroup(group);
}
else // raid already exist
{